Just got the DVD (and TOMBOY, since Amazon had one of those "Buy this and TOMBOY for $20.00" buttons pop up.)

First off, the song PRIVATE SCHOOL is in the film. It is the second song played at the dance at the beginning (during the part where all the guys are sitting and with the balloons). It is instrumental though.

It could be a case that it was never supposed to be part of the film, but with all the different versions of it, I for one may have been used to the other version. The TV cut is a bit longer (especially the Modine in drag in Russell's room scene), and re-edits a lot of the film, including the music. So, they probably used it a lot more in that version.

The transfer is pretty amazing though. I never thought it would look this good.

But, once again, this version is different from the TV version as this, being widescreen, crops the top and bottom of the picture. There is slightly more picture information on the sides, but the TV cut was pretty much an open matte version.

I did a comparison of the Rick Springfield sequence, since that looked a bit different. In the TV version, in a shot of Phoebe, you can see her sneakers and legwarmers. In the DVD, it crops it above the legwarmers.
